First thing: if there is data on the drive you need, and haven't backed up, purchase a 2.5" EIDE USB 2.0 drive case, mount the drive in it, attach it to a working system and make a backup.
The return the drive to the system, press F12 at powerup, boot to the Dell diagnostics, and run an extended - NOT just a quick - hard drive test.
